WebNov 3, 2024 · Most of your crabbing on the Oregon Coast will be for Dungeness crab – the largest and tastiest! The daily limit is 12 males that are at least 5 ¾” inches across the crab’s back. You can tell difference by flipping the crab over and looking at its abdomen . Males have a narrow, triangular abdomen flap while females have a wide, rounded one.
